Output 3b63cb538048a84e4ddb8047bc6a12998fdce907ec53ef55d1005dfc5349fb63:0

value
41000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b26a7b11df81428593fd134b7349ae65b5c46c01 OP_EQUAL
address
3HxPm6peomRUhfYUy641d3jEPpsUKpHDNq
transaction
3b63cb538048a84e4ddb8047bc6a12998fdce907ec53ef55d1005dfc5349fb63
confirmations
378999
spent
true